#The Ninja generator uses the make file dependency files to determine what
|
||||
#files need to be recompiled. Unfortunately, nvcc doesn't support building
|
||||
#a source file and generating the dependencies of said file in a single
|
||||
#invocation. Instead we have to state that you need to chain two commands.
|
||||
#
|
||||
#The makefile generators uses the custom CMake dependency scanner, and thus
|
||||
#it is exempt from this logic.
